Overview

The wonderful Historic Huis Ter Duin Hotel Noordwijk is located near a shopping district, within a 5-minute drive of Beachclub O. The 5-star hotel features 58 rooms with city views, a heated pool, and a gym facility on site.

Location

This luxury property is situated in the heart of Noordwijk, next to a restaurant and a bar. The grand hotel is also situated in a sand dune and dunes and is next to Home. The private beach is 650 metres away. Noordwijk Lighthouse is around 5 minutes' drive from The Historic Huis Ter Duin Hotel.

This Noordwijk property is located 35 km from Schiphol airport and in the vicinity of Pickeplein bus stop.

Rooms

In terms of safety, the allergy-friendly rooms are equipped with a personal safe and smoke detectors. A flat-screen TV with satellite channels along with a minibar fridge, coffee and tea making equipment are available. They have a spacious interior.

Eat & Drink

The Historic Huis Ter Duin Noordwijk offers on-site breakfast in the restaurant. The à la carte restaurant in this Noordwijk property serves international dishes, while in the à la carte restaurant guests can try international options. At the beach bar, you'll get a chance to discover good drinks and tasty cocktails. Enjoy Dutch cuisine in the seafood restaurant Copper Food & Drinks, situated a mere 8 minutes' walk away.

Leisure & Business

A summer terrace and an indoor swimming pool can be booked at this Noordwijk hotel at an extra charge. Located in the beach area of Noordwijk, the Historic Huis Ter Duin features a gym, a spa centre, and massage therapy. The pet-friendly property arranges hiking, cycling, and billiards. A wellness area along with a treatment room, sauna facilities, and an indoor pool are available on-site. Finally, the Historic Huis Ter Duin houses a business centre featuring a photocopier and a work desk.
